Suburb Overview

Mount Alford is an outer-metropolitan suburb of Brisbane, Australia, with a population of approximately 294, making it a boutique locality. Located approximately 80 km from the Brisbane CBD, Mount Alford is a outer metro area in Queensland. The median household income is $66,300 AUD per year (ABS 2021 Census).

Investment Insight

Mount Alford's outer-metropolitan position means more affordable entry points for investors, with potential for capital growth as infrastructure extends outward. Demand is often driven by young families seeking space and value. The median rent of $280/week (ABS 2021) indicates an affordable rental market. Owner-occupiers face a median mortgage repayment of $1,517/month. 81% of dwellings are separate houses, indicating a predominantly family-oriented, land-rich market.
